The Dog house, a country retreat.

The Dog and Duck House are a pair of beautiful, idyllic one bedroom country retreats, with all the comfort and cosiness you could wish for whilst on holiday on Anglesey. We also have a log cabin on site that can be found under a different listing called The Peacock Cabin.

Whatever the weather you will enjoy the comfort offered in either of these properties, and the fun and excitement of the surrounding area. The sitting rooms with their log burning stoves provide the setting for relaxing after a day out exploring the natural beauty of the Isle of Anglesey and the surrounding National Park.

We have sensitively renovated the properties over the last 4 years and have done much of the work ourselves taking into account every minute detail. Our hope is that we have created relaxing and calm spaces that enable you to fully unwind and enjoy time spent in this beautiful part of the world. The natural beauty of the area speaks for itself and if you enjoy the outdoors and love natural history this is definitely the place to visit - you will not be disappointed.

Both the Dog House and the Duck House have a sleeping capacity of 2 +2 people each, however we have an adjoining door (sensitively hidden between them and locked if each cottage is rented separately) that allows access to the adjoining cottage if required. This enables two families/couples or group of friends to enjoy both spaces together, or a larger family to be able to rent the complete space. The additional sleeping for 2 people in each of the cottages is a sofa bed so you would need to be organised and know each other well!

About the area

Bodorgan

Located in Bodorgan, this cottage is in a rural area and on a river. Oriel Ynys Môn and Plas Newydd House and Gardens are cultural highlights,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Zip World Penrhyn Quarry and Penrhyn Golf Club. Travelling with kids? Consider Anglesey Model Village & Gardens, or check out an event or a game at Plas Menai National Watersports Centre. Make sure you get close to the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
